What you'll actually pay
Average net price per year — tuition, fees, room & board minus grant and scholarship aid — for in-state students by household income.
| Household income | Avg net price / year |
|---|---|
| Under $30,000 | $7,531 |
| $30,000 – $48,000 | $9,388 |
| $48,000 – $75,000 | $12,007 |
| $75,000 – $110,000 | $18,171 |
| Over $110,000 | $45,991 |
| All incomes (average) | $25,314 |
Sticker tuition: $70,688 in-state — before aid.
Admissions & outcomes
- Acceptance rate
- 12%
- Average SAT
- 1513
- Median ACT
- 34
- Students with Pell grants
- 16%
- Graduation rate (6yr)
- 90%
- Freshman retention
- 94%
- Median earnings @ 10yr
- $79,966
- Median debt at graduation
- $13,621
